As of May 2023, Ohio has seen a total of 176,679 visa workers across all visa types. The most common visa class in Ohio is the H-1B visa with 162,437 H-1B visas on record over all years accounting for 91.94% of Ohio's total visas. The second most prevalent visa is the PERM visa with 11,590 PERM visas on record over all years accounting for 6.56% of Ohio's total visas.
